What is the sell-in-May effect?
"Sell in May and go away" is the adage that equities earn most of their return from November through April and comparatively little from May through October. Its formalized version is the Halloween indicator: hold stocks for the winter half-year, step aside for the summer half. The saying is old London market lore; the long form ends "come back on St Leger's Day," the September horse race that traditionally closed the English social season.
It earned academic standing when Bouman and Jacobsen documented the half-year gap in a 2002 American Economic Review study, finding lower average summer returns in 36 of the 37 country markets examined, with follow-up work tracing the pattern through long histories of UK data.
The honest claim is narrower than the slogan: May-October returns have averaged lower than November-April, not negative, and many summers rally hard. Skeptics point to a handful of autumn crashes skewing the averages and to data mining across countless possible calendar splits. Out-of-sample evidence since 2002 is contested, with some studies claiming international persistence while recent US summers have often been strong.
Why there's no indicator for this
Sell-in-May is a calendar rule, not a market measurement. The dates come from the civil calendar rather than from any measured market rhythm of the kind fixed time cycles try to extract, and the claim behind them is a multi-decade average of half-year returns. An overlay could shade May through October, but shading is not information; each year contributes exactly one observation, and nothing on the chart says whether this summer will be one of the weak ones.
Validating the rule needs long total-return histories, since dividends matter over six-month holds, ideally across many countries to escape single-market data mining, plus cost and tax assumptions for the switching itself. That is a research job for seasonality tooling over decades of data, not a live indicator computation.
How traders use it
- Allocation tilt: some allocators trim risk or rotate defensively for the summer half rather than exit outright, treating the effect as a modest headwind estimate.
- Entry context: swing traders weigh fresh longs in the historically weaker half less aggressively, preferring a full month-by-month seasonal map to the crude binary split.
- Re-entry anchor: the Halloween side of the rule, adding exposure around November 1, serves as a scheduling anchor into the historically stronger half.
- Skeptical verification: practitioners retest the split on their own market and era before acting, since the gap's size and reliability vary widely by country and period.
Sell-in-May vs related seasonal frames
Month-of-year Seasonality: Monthly seasonality estimates each month separately; sell-in-May collapses the year into one binary split, cruder but with fewer parameters to overfit.
Long-horizon Calendar Cycles: Presidential and decennial patterns need years per observation; sell-in-May delivers one per year. Both live and die on small samples.

sell-in-May FAQ
What are the exact sell-in-May dates?
The classic rule exits at the end of April and re-enters around November 1, hence the name Halloween indicator. There is no official standard; studies shift the boundaries by days without changing the broad result.
Does sell-in-May still work?
Contested. Long international histories show lower average summer returns, and some out-of-sample studies find persistence, but recent US summers have frequently been strong. Many published calendar patterns, such as day-of-week effects, also faded after publication.
Is May through October actually negative?
No. The documented pattern is lower average returns, typically still positive. Sitting out the summer has meant missing sizable rallies in many years, which is why switching strategies are disputed.
Is switching better than buy-and-hold?
Studies disagree once dividends, transaction costs, and taxes are counted. Switching reduced drawdowns in some samples and lagged badly in others; there is no consensus that it beats staying invested.
